Frequently Asked Questions

What is the population and demographic makeup of Naknek?

The total population of Naknek is approximately 511. The community has a large population of young adults (18-34). This demographic data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au.

Is Naknek walkable and transit-friendly?

Based on local geographic data, Naknek has an amenity and walkability score of 48/100 and a transit score of 89/100. This indicates moderate access to local amenities and transportation.

Do more people rent or own homes in Naknek?

The housing market in Naknek is predominantly driven by homeowners, with 54% of housing units being owner-occupied and 46% being renter-occupied.
